BARBUDA Mailing List


Topic: Barbuda, one of three islands that make up the independent state of Antigua and Barbuda in the West Indies. Many early settlers on Barbuda stayed a generation or two and moved on to Charles Town, South Carolina.

For questions about this list, contact the list administrator at